量子密码学是一种设计抵御量子计算机攻击的新型密码学技术。其中,量子密钥分发是量子密码学中的核心技术,它利用量子纠缠和量子测量来实现安全的密钥交换。因此,量子计算和量子密码学是密码学的前沿技术,它们在突破传统计算和加密算法方面具有巨大的潜力和挑战。
量子计算是一种利用量子力学原理来进行计算的新型计算方法。传统计算机使用二进制位(比特)来储存和处理信息,而量子计算机使用的是量子位(量子比特或qubit),其允许同时处于多个状态的叠加态。这种叠加态和量子纠缠的特性,使得量子计算机可以在特定情况下执行并行计算,从而在某些问题上具有超越传统计算机的计算速度和处理能力。
量子计算的出现对密码学带来了新的挑战和机遇。传统密码学算法的安全性是基于传统计算机的运算能力,但在量子计算机的威胁下,许多传统算法的安全性将被打破。例如,RSA算法和椭圆曲线密码算法(ECC)等公钥密码学算法,依赖于因数分解和离散对数问题的难解性,但这些问题在量子计算机中可以使用Shor算法迅速解决。
为了应对量子计算对密码学的挑战,量子密码学应运而生。量子密码学是一种设计抵御量子计算机攻击的新型密码学技术。它利用量子特性来保护数据和进行安全通信。其中,量子密钥分发(QKD)是量子密码学中的核心技术,它利用量子纠缠和量子测量来实现安全的密钥交换。
因此,量子计算和量子密码学是密码学的前沿技术,它们在突破传统计算和加密算法方面具有巨大的潜力和挑战。随着量子计算技术的不断发展和成熟,我们需要不断研究和开发新的量子安全算法和协议,以确保信息的安全性和隐私。